Financial advisors offer invaluable guidance. Their fees can, however, eat into your hard-earned savings. Typically, financial advisors charge between 0.25% and 1% of assets managed. However, fees vary according to the level of service provided and the firm. For example, some advisors may charge between $200 and $500 per hour or a retainer of $7,000 or more per year. In other cases, sliding scale fees are used, with higher asset levels qualifying for lower fees. There may be a flat fee of $7,500, while there may be an hourly rate of $120 to $300.
